About the Postdoc Career Bites Series
This series is part of the Research School in Stem Cell Biology's 'What's Next Forum' which connects and empowers postdocs affiliated with the Lund Stem Cell Center by providing them with the resources, networks, and opportunities they need to reach their full potential. It focuses on building a support network across different labs at the Center to foster collaboration and a sense of community.
These are informal lunch roundtables where one speaker shares their career story, followed by an open Q&A with the audience. The setting is designed to encourage open conversations, peer learning, and a spirit of collaboration.
